309974133611292701804854370000618021
Odd
309974133611292701804854370000618021 is odd
Previous odd number is 309974133611292701804854370000618019
Next odd number is 309974133611292701804854370000618023
Cubed
29783543342353539728022635304417738603211434825079074366443680234601377325734757058690811781544604029623261
Squared
96083963508071539876053304344284166193754466361821175805203921949956441
Binary
1110111011001011100111100111000011010000101110111000100101110110110011101110011000100110011010001000101100001000100101